WebDec 10, 2024 · Filtering: Denied (Security) means that they don't have the permissions to read that GPO. I read that you are filtering with a group that just has that one computer in it. In the results of gpresult /r it shows the groups the user/computer is a member of. Make sure that the computer recognizes it is a member of that group.
